Out of body experiences: Scoping review.

Explore (New York, N.Y.) June 4, 2025 Jenny Moix, Samantha Baldaccini, Marta Isern

Despite the growing body of scientific research on Out of Body Experiences (OBEs), a scoping review has not yet been conducted. A search was conducted across six databases. Studies published between 1987 and 2024 were included, resulting in the selection of 87 publications. Out-of-body experiences: interpretations through the eyes of those who live them.

Frontiers in Psychology 2025 Jenny Moix, Isabel Nieto, Anna Yue De la Rua 4 citations

Out-of-body experiences (OBEs) are primarily characterized by the sensation of the self being located outside one's physical body. The complexity of this phenomenon has led researchers to propose various theories to explain it, including physiological, psychological, and non-local consciousness theories.
